Grape tomatoes, cherry tomatoes, beefsteak tomatoes, and other varieties are safe for dogs to consume in moderation as long as they are red and ripe, and the green parts (stems and leaves) have been removed. learn whether dogs can safely eat tomatoes, including what to do if a dog eats different types of foods with tomatoes and if there is a medical concern.
